A uniform sphere with mass M and radius R is rotating with angular speed wi about a frictionless axle along a diameter of the sphere. The sphere has rotational kinetic energy K1. A thin-walled hollow sphere has the same mass and radius as the uniform sphere. It is also rotating about a fixed axis along its diameter. In terms of wi, what angular speed must the hollow sphere have if its kinetic energy is also K1, the same as for the uniform sphere? Express your answer in terms of wi.
